首页 >> 看房选房

数据库并发控制技术四

2021-09-06 来源:开平租房网

3.并发场景列举

结合SQL语句,列举各种并发情况(包括可能导致数据不一致性和对数据一致性不产生影响的情况)。A表示某一条数据,b和c都表示满足某一个标准的两条或多条数据,^表示“非”的意思,∈表示属于或包含于的意思,1表示第一个事务,2表示第二个事务。

分类

并发场景

一级

二级

R-R

S-S

S1(a)-S2(a)

S1(a)-S2(^a)

S1(a)-S2(b(a∈b))

S1(c)-S2(b(c∈b))

S1(b)-S2(a(a∈b))

S1(b)-S2(c(c∈b))

S1(b)-S2(b)

S1(b)-S2(^b)

R-W

S-I?

S1(a)-I2(任何)

S1(b)-I2(a∈b)

S1(b)-I2(c∈b)

人群中一个叫宛敏宏的人很活跃 S1(b)-I2(b)

S1(b)-I2(^b)

S-D

S1(a)-D2(a)

S1(a)-D2(^a)

S1(a)-D2(b(a∈b))

S1(c)-D2(b(c∈b))

S1(b)-D2(a(a∈b))

S1(b)-D2(c(c∈b))

S1(b)-D2(b)

S1(b)-D2(^b)

S-U

S1(a)-U2(a)

S1(a)-U2(^a)

S1(a)-U2(b(a∈b))

S1(c)-U2(b(c∈b))

S1(b)-U2(a(a∈b))

S1(b)-U2(c(c∈b))

S1(b)-U2(b)

S1(b)-U2(^b)

W-R

I-S

I1(a)-S2(a)

I1(a)-S2(^a)

I1(a)-S2(b(a∈b))

I1(c)-S2(b(c∈b))

I1(b)-S2(a(a∈b))

I1(b)-S2(c(c∈b))

I1(b)-S2(b)

I1(b)-S2(^b)

D-S

D1(a)-S2(a)

D1(a)-S2(^a)

D1(a)-S2(b(a∈b))

D1(c)-S2(b(c∈b))

D1(b)-S2(a(a∈b))

D1(b)-S2(c(c∈b))

D1(b)-S2(b)

D1(b)-S2(^b)

U-S

U1(a)-S2(a)

U1(a)-S2(^a)

U1(a)-S2(b(a∈b))

U1(c)-S2(b(c∈b))

U1(b)-S2(a(a∈b))

U1(b)-S2(a(c∈b))

U1(b)-S2(b)

U1(b)-S2(^b)

W-W

I-I?

I1(a)-I2(a)

I1(a)-I2(^a)

I1(a)-I2(b(a∈b))

I1(c)-I2(b(c∈b))

I1(b)-I2(a(a∈b))

I1(b)-I2(c(c∈b))

I1(b)-I2(b)

I1(^b)-I2(b)

I-D

I1(a)-D2(a)

I1(a)-D2(^a)

I1(a)-D2(b(a∈b))

I1(c)-D2(b(c∈b))

I1(b)-D2(a(a∈b))

I1(b)-D2(c(c∈b))

I1(b)-D2(b)

I1(b)-D2(^b)

I-U

I1(a)-U2(a)

I1(a)-U2(^a)

I1(a)-U2(b(a∈b))

I1(c)-U2(b(c∈b))

I1(b)-U2(a(a∈b))

I1(b)-U2(c(c∈b))

I1(b)-U2(b)

I1(b)-U2(^b)

D-I

D1(a)-I2(a)

D1(a)-I2(^a)

D1(a)-I2(b(a∈b))

D1(c)-I2(b(c∈b))

D1(b)-I2(a(a∈b))

D1(b)-I2(c(c∈b))

D1(b)-I2(b)

D1(^b)-I2(b)

D-D

D1(a)-D2(a)

D1(a)-D2(^a)

D1(a)-D2(b(a∈b))

D1(c)-D2(b(c∈b))

D1(b)-D2(a(a∈b))

D1(b)-D2(c(c∈b))

D1(b)-D2(b)

D1(b)-D2(^b)

D-U

D1(a)-U2(a)

D1(a)-U2(^a)

D1(a)-U2(b(a∈b))

D1(c)-U2(b(c∈b))

D1(b)-U2(a(a∈b))

D1(b)-U2(c(c∈b))

D1(b)-U2(b)

D1(b)-U2(^b)

U-I

U1(a)-I2(a)

U1(a)-I2(^a)

U1(a)-I2(b(a∈b))

U1(c)-I2(b(c∈b))

U1(b)-I2(a(a∈b))

U1(b)-I2(c(c∈b))

U1(b)-I2(b)

U1(b)-I2(^b)

U-D

U1(a)-D2(a)

U1(a)-D2(^a)

U1(a)-D2(b(a∈b))

U1(c)-D2(b(c∈b))

U1(b)-D2(a(a∈b))

U1(b)-D2(c(c∈b))

U1(b)-D2(b)

U1(b)-D2(^b)

U-U

U1(a)-U2(a)

U1(a)-U2(^a)

U1(a)-U2(b(a∈b))

U1(c)-U2(b(c∈b))

U1(b)-U2(a(a∈b))

U1(b)-U2(c(c∈b))

U1(b)-U2(b)

U1(b)-U2(^b)

银川哪家白癜风好
石家庄哪里治白癜风最好
贵阳男性功能障碍治疗费用